How To Make Cracker Barrel-Style Meatloaf:
- Preheat Oven & Soak Breadcrumbs: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Lightly grease a loaf pan or line a baking sheet with parchment paper. In a small bowl, combine the milk and breadcrumbs and let them sit for 5 minutes to soak.
- Mix Meatloaf: In a large bowl, combine the ground beef, soaked breadcrumbs, chopped onion, eggs, Worcestershire sauce, salt, pepper, garlic powder, and thyme (if using). Mix gently with your hands until the ingredients are just combined. Avoid overmixing to keep the meatloaf tender.
- Shape & Prepare Glaze: Shape the mixture into a loaf on the prepared baking sheet, or press it into a loaf pan. In a separate bowl, whisk together the ketchup, brown sugar, mustard, and vinegar (if using) to make the glaze.
- Bake & Glaze: Bake the meatloaf for 45 minutes. Remove it from the oven and spread the prepared glaze evenly over the top. Return the meatloaf to the oven and bake for another 15-20 minutes, or until the meatloaf is cooked through. The internal temperature should reach 160°F (71°C).
- Rest & Serve: Let the meatloaf rest for 10 minutes before slicing to allow the juices to settle, which helps it stay moist.
